Are you in love with tulips? Even if youve never been much of a fan, youll fall in love with this romantic beauty. The passionate red blooms alone would be reason enough, but Tulip ‘Fire of Love’ will enchant you from the moment its leaves begin to spring from the ground. The handsome foliage is highlighted with a pristine white edge, making your tulips a feature long before they begin to bloom. But dont just take our word for it! This variety has won the coveted Mail Order Gardening Associations Green Thumb Awardand you dont even have to have the legendary green fingers to grow it.
Tulip ‘Fire of Love’ is a true eye catching low growing tulip variety. We still can’t believe our eyes when we see the delightful and exquisite white foliage. On one of the images you can truly see the white foliage emerging prior blooming. Planting Tulip ‘Fire of Love’ in combination with Narcissus ‘Thalia’ givese a truly luxurious and splendid effect in the garden. Some people compare it with Tulip ‘Red Riding Hood’, but the foliage of Tulip ‘Fire of Love’ will give your money much more value.
